Appsee vs ClickTale: What are the differences?

Appsee: Mobile App Analytics: Touch heatmaps, user analytics, session replay, retention analytics and more. Appsee is the leader in qualitative mobile app analytics, utilizing user session recordings and touch heatmaps to uncover UI & UX issues, and achieve ambitious app KPIs; ClickTale: Visualize visitor's interactions. ClickTale tracks every mouse move, click and scroll, creating playable videos of customers’ entire browsing sessions as well as powerful visual heatmaps and behavioral reports that perfectly complement traditional web analytics. As a fully hosted subscription service, ClickTale is cost-effective and quick to set up.

Appsee and ClickTale can be primarily classified as "Heatmap Analytics" tools.

Some of the features offered by Appsee are:

  • User Recordings
  • Touch Heatmaps
  • Realtime In-App Analytics

On the other hand, ClickTale provides the following key features:

  • Visitor Recordings- Watch your visitor’s every mouse move, click and scroll to discover exactly how they use your site.
  • Mouse Move Heatmaps- View where visitors move their mouse (strongly correlated with eye movements), an excellent method for analyzing site usability.
  • Click Heatmaps- See everywhere your visitors click on the page, whether it's a link, image or text to track and optimize visitor behavior.
